About Mnambithi Primary School
Situated in an urban part of Steadville, KwaZulu-Natal, Mnambithi Primary School functions as a public primary school within the Uthukela education district. Enrollment for 2025 reached 526 learners with a teaching staff of 16, translating to a learner-educator ratio of 33:1. As a Quintile 3 school, it receives a moderate per-learner government funding allocation.
Governance & Funding
Quintile Classification
Mnambithi Primary School is classified as a Q3 school, which means it serves communities with moderate poverty levels and qualifies as a no-fee institution.
Fee Status
As a Q3 institution, Mnambithi Primary School is designated as a no-fee school. Parents and guardians are not required to pay school fees, ensuring that financial circumstances do not bar learners from accessing quality education.
Section 21 Status
Mnambithi Primary School operates under Section 20 of the South African Schools Act, meaning the provincial education department manages the school's budget centrally.

History & Background
Mnambithi Primary School was historically administered under the Department Of Education & Training(det) education department. Today, the school operates as a non-discriminatory public institution under the KwaZulu-Natal Department of Education.
